Morning
Start your day by taking a ride on the Tbilisi Aerial Tramway , which offers breathtaking views of the city as it takes you from Rike Park to the Narikala Fortress. Once you reach the top, explore the ancient fortress and enjoy panoramic views of Tbilisi.
Afternoon
Head to Mtatsminda Park , located on Mount Mtatsminda, for a fun-filled afternoon. Ride the Ferris wheel, try out the various amusement park rides, and enjoy stunning views of the city from the observation deck.
Evening
Visit the Tbilisi Holy Trinity Cathedral , also known as Tsminda Sameba, the main cathedral of the Georgian Orthodox Church. Admire the beautiful architecture and attend a prayer service if you wish.

Morning
Explore the Georgian National Museum , which houses a vast collection of artifacts that showcase the rich history and culture of Georgia. From ancient gold and silver jewelry to medieval manuscripts, there is plenty to see and learn.
Afternoon
Take a stroll through the Tbilisi Old Town , also known as Dzveli Tbilisi, and immerse yourself in the city's history. Wander through narrow cobblestone streets, admire the traditional Georgian houses, and visit local shops and cafes.
Evening
Head to Narikala Fortress to witness a stunning sunset over the city. Take a guided tour to learn about the fortress's fascinating history and enjoy panoramic views of Tbilisi illuminated at night.

Morning
Visit the Metekhi Church , a historic church located on the banks of the Mtkvari River. Explore the beautifully decorated interior and enjoy the views of the city from the church's terrace.
Afternoon
Take a day trip to Jvari Monastery , a UNESCO World Heritage Site located on a hill overlooking the town of Mtskheta. Explore the monastery's stunning architecture and enjoy bre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ape.
Evening
Visit Svetitskhoveli Cathedral , another UNESCO World Heritage Site and one of the most sacred places in Georgia. Admire the cathedral's medieval architecture and learn about its significance in Georgian history.

Morning
Explore the Open Air Museum of Ethnography , which showcases traditional Georgian houses and buildings from different regions of the country. Learn about Georgian culture, traditions, and crafts as you wander through the museum's outdoor exhibits.
Afternoon
Take a ride on the Tbilisi Funicular , which will take you up to the Mtatsminda Park area. Enjoy a leisurely walk through the park, visit the amusement park, and savor delicious Georgian cuisine at one of the restaurants.
Evening
End your day with a relaxing stroll along Rustaveli Avenue, the main street of Tbilisi. Admire the beautiful architecture, shop at the trendy boutiques, and stop by a local cafe for a cup of Georgian tea or coffee.
